State Matura/ Today is the exam for elective subjects, the last one for this year

Over 27,000 high school graduates will take their final exam today, that of elective subjects, depending on the profile followed during high school.

The subjects included in this exam are divided into several areas: Natural Sciences (Chemistry, Physics, Biology), Social Sciences (History, Geography, Civics and Psychology, Philosophy, Sociology), as well as Economics and Arts (Economics, Art History, Music History, Ballet History).

The exam will be held in high school facilities that meet the conditions set out in the State Matura Regulation.

Students must report at 08:30, while the exam starts at 10:00 and ends at 12:30.

The Ministry of Education has set a series of rules for the conduct of the exam. All high school graduates must have a means of identification (ID card or passport) and be dressed properly, preferably in school uniform.

The use of mobile phones, smart watches and any other technological devices is prohibited during the exam. The test must be completed with a single-color pen and the high school graduates are required to sign upon receipt and submission of the test. High school graduates are not allowed to leave the exam hall before 12:30.

This exam officially concludes the State Matura cycle for 2025. Previously, high school graduates took the Foreign Language, Albanian Language and Literature, and Mathematics exams, where the results for the first two have also been released.

As in previous years, the exam test was published online while high school graduates were still taking the exam, but the Ministry of Education justified it with claims that this did not harm the process.
